What is the meaning of the name Hedwin ?

The baby name Hedwin is a unisex name 2 syllables long and is pronounced HED-win.

Hedwin is English in Origin.

Hedwin is a unique name that is not very common. The name is of English origin and is derived from the Old English words "heah" meaning "high" and "wine" meaning "friend". Therefore, the name Hedwin means "high friend". The name has been in use since the Middle Ages and was popularized by Saint Hedwig of Silesia, a 13th-century Polish saint who was known for her piety and charity.

Hedwin is a unisex name, but it is more commonly used for boys. The pronunciation of the name is HED-win, with the emphasis on the first syllable.
